/*
* Concept is a feature introduced in C++20.
*/
#include <iostream>
#include <concepts>
#include <ranges>
#include <iterator>
#include <initializer_list>
template<typename T>
using value_type_v = typename T::value_type;
template<typename T>
using iterator_type_v = typename T::iterator;
template<typename S>
concept Sequence = requires(S a) {
typename value_type_v<S>;
typename iterator_type_v<S>;
{begin(a)} -> std::same_as<iterator_type_v<S>>;
{end(a)} -> std::same_as<iterator_type_v<S>>;
requires std::same_as<
value_type_v<S>,
value_type_v<std::iterator_traits<iterator_type_v<S>>>>;
requires std::input_iterator<iterator_type_v<S>>;
};
template<typename T, typename U = T>
concept Arithmetic = requires(T a, U b) {
{a + b} -> std::same_as<T>;
{a - b} -> std::same_as<T>;
{a * b} -> std::same_as<T>;
{a / b} -> std::same_as<T>;
};
template<Sequence Seq, Arithmetic<value_type_v<Seq>> Num>
Num sum(Seq s, Num v)
{
for (const auto& x : s)
v += x;
return v;
}
template<Arithmetic Num>
Num sum(const std::initializer_list<Num>& il, Num v)
{
for (const auto& x : il)
v += x;
return v;
}
int main()
{
std::cout << sum({1,2,3,4}, 0);
}
